Nissan Altima (L32) 2007-2012 Service Manual: Bluetooth control unit
Diagnosis Procedure
1.CHECK FUSE
Check that the following fuses of the Bluetooth control unit are not blown.
Are the fuses OK?
YES >> GO TO 2
NO >> Be sure to eliminate cause of malfunction before installing new fuse.
2.CHECK PO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
Check voltage between Bluetooth control unit harness connector
and ground.
Are the voltage results as specified?
YES >> GO TO 3
NO >> Check harness between Bluetooth control unit and fuse.
3.CHECK GROUND CIRCUIT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ect Bluetooth control unit connector B126.
3. Check continuity between Bluetooth control unit harness connector
and ground.
Does continuity exist?
YES >> Inspection End.
NO >> Repair harness or connector.
